Why do ceiling fans accumulate dust even though they move so quickly?
Correct answer: B. The electrostatically charged fan blades attract dust particles
- A. Dust sticks to the rust in fans
- B. The electrostatically charged fan blades attract dust particles
- C. The dust settles in and sticks to fans when they are not moving
- D. The momentum of the fan is so high that the dust particles which have low inertia are instantly caught in the motion of the blades and adopt the motion of the blades
Explanation
The correct answer is that the electrostatically charged fan blades attract dust particles. As the fan blades move rapidly through the air, they generate friction with air molecules. This friction can lead to a static charge building up on the blades, which then attracts dust particles. This phenomenon occurs even when the fan is in motion, making this explanation the most plausible. The other options do not account for the electrostatic attraction: rust is not a significant factor, dust settling when stationary doesn't explain accumulation during motion, and momentum does not cause dust to adhere.
